Sumario:Laboratory tests were used to evaluate the effect on the index properties, volumetric behavior and monotonic uniaxial strength of two clays due to the application of temperature during different time periods. Mean objective of this research project is to evaluate if the application of temperature in clays can be a good stabilization method in a future. In this first phase of the project, three temperatures (150, 225, 300°C) and time expositions of the samples (1, 7 and 15 days) were used in order to measurement the evolution of the properties in the clays. Results shows that expansion potential decrease and monotonic uniaxial strength increase when the temperature raise on the samples
